What to Do After A Car Accident

One of the most important things to remember after a car accident is to stay calm, no matter how hard that may seem. Staying calm will help you get through a series of important steps to ensure your safety and the safety of those around you. Taking these steps can also protect you legally and financially.

Immediately after an accident, follow these steps.

Call for help

First, find a safe area and call for help. If possible, pull into an adjacent parking lot or at least to the shoulder of the road. Turn on your hazard lights so other cars can clearly see you.

If you, your passengers, or people in the other vehicle are injured, call 911 and ask for emergency medical assistance. If everyone is unharmed, you still need to call the police. Even when damage seems to be minor, you’ll want an official car accident report to give to your insurance company or attorney, if necessary.

Gather information

Regardless of how minimal the damage may seem, exchange information with the other people involved in the crash. You will need their:

  • Name
  • Contact information
  • License plate number
  • Insurance details

Take detailed photos of the crash from several different angles, as well as close-up images of any damage. You may also find it beneficial to get a video of the entire scene in order to provide context and a total view of the area. Get evidence of any debris, skid marks, or other damage.

Are there any witnesses in the area who saw the crash happen? Gather statements and contact information from these individuals as well. Again, if it's an option on your phone, take a quick video of their description of the accident.

Inform your insurance company

Once the dust has cleared and you've left the scene, it's time to work through a few important issues. Call your insurance company and inform them that you have been in an accident. Don’t supply extensive details to your insurance just yet (your attorney will handle this later on).

Likewise, do not supply any information to insurance companies of other parties in the accident at this point.

Get a check-up

Even if you feel fine, it’s important to visit a doctor for a thorough check-up. If you’re suffering from injuries or compression injuries after a car accident, medical bills can pile up quickly.

From initial tests and X-rays to hospital stays and subsequent check-ups, keep an extensive paper trail for every medical appointment you have. Ask your doctor, the hospital, and even your health insurance company for records of everything. Keep all of this information in a file for safekeeping.

You'll also want to take your vehicle in to a reputable shop for an extensive inspection. Ask them to provide notes about the damage, along with a cost breakdown for repairs.

Louisiana Car Accident Laws to Know

When it comes to the outcome of a car accident case, location matters. Laws vary greatly from state to state, which is why it’s important to be aware of issues that are specific to Louisiana. There are three areas of state law that could have an impact on your case.

Statute of limitations

Your right to file a claim expires one year from the date of your accident. This is a smaller window of time in comparison with many other states. If you miss the deadline, you may lose the right to compensation for medical bills, property damage, and more.

If you have any doubts about the state of your injuries after a car accident, it’s important to contact an auto accident lawyer in Louisiana right away.

Comparative negligence

In the event that you are partly to blame for an accident, your settlement may be reduced to reflect this negligence.

This is usually calculated in the form of a percentage related to your level of fault in the situation. For example, your compensation may be reduced by 50% if both parties are determined to be equally at fault for an accident. At-fault insurance laws

Louisiana follows at-fault insurance laws that require the party responsible for an accident to pay for damages. An attorney can help you determine who is at fault after an accident before negotiating with insurance companies.

Lyft or Uber accident guidelines

Rideshare accidents are a new and complex area of the law. Fortunately, the attorneys at Huber Thomas Law have been at the forefront of these cases.

A Lyft or Uber accident can occur when you are:

  • A rideshare passenger
  • A driver for a rideshare company
  • Another driver, passenger, pedestrian, or cyclist who gets hit by a rideshare driver

While drivers for rideshare companies carry their own insurance, companies like Lyft and Uber provide additional coverage for claims when the driver is on the clock. Unfortunately, cases can be messy.

Companies may argue that these drivers are not their employees, but rather contractors. They may contend that they're not separately liable for their driver’s negligence beyond the available automobile insurance coverage.

Further complicating things, insurance policies determine claim amounts based on what step of the process the driver was in. For example, the driver may have been:

  • Waiting for a fare and not in "driver mode"
  • Matched with a fare and driving to meet them
  • Actively driving a passenger in their car
